Step 1: Initial Assessment
We send a team of experts to assess the damage and identify the source of the leak. Our team uses specialized equipment to detect and measure the extent of the damage.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action to take.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We use advanced equipment to extract water from the affected area. Our team works quickly to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and other secondary dam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the affected area. Our team works to remove any remaining moisture from the concrete surface to prevent further damage. This step is crucial in preventing mold growth and other secondary damage.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
We use advanced cleaning solutions to sanitize the affected area. Our team works to remove any remaining dirt, grime, and bacteria from the concrete surface. This step is critical in preventing further damage and ensuring a safe living environment.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ning
We con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is clean and dry. Our team works to remove any remaining debris and clean up any remaining mess. This step is crucial in ensuring your property is restored to its former glory.

Concrete Water Damage Restoration Cost in Southlake, TX
The cost of concrete water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team will work with you to find out the best course of action and provide a free estimate for the work.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ment | $100-$500 | The severity and size of the affected area, as well as the location of the leak. |
| Water Extraction | $500-$2,500 | The amount of water damaged, the size of the affected area, and the equ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500-$2,000 | The size of the affected area, the amount of moisture, and the equipment needed.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$200-$1,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of cleaning solution used, and the equipment needed. |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ning | $100-$500 | The size of the affected area, the type of cleaning solution used, and the equipment needed. |
